Job Description

Join our fast-paced and passionate team as a Director of Photonics Project Engineering. As we scale, you will be instrumental in building our foundation from the ground up. This is a dynamic, hands-on role for a self-starter who thrives in a fluid startup environment. You'll have the opportunity to work on cutting edge technologies, work closely with leadership, and develop and implement engineering practices that support our mission and growth. Your key responsibilities are as follows:

Leadership & Team Management

    • Lead, mentor, and grow a team of photonics project engineers.
    • Set best practices for project engineering, program execution, and technical accountability.
    • Align project engineers to programs based on technical complexity, risk, and resource needs.
    • Foster a culture of ownership, rigor, transparency, and continuous improvement.

Project Ownership

    • Own end-to-end execution for new photonics systems and modules, including:
      • Schedule development and tracking
      • Budget planning and cost control
      • Resource planning and prioritization
    • Drive cross-functional execution across optics, lasers, PICs, electronics, firmware, mechanical, manufacturing, reliability, and supply chain.
    • Lead phase-gate or milestone-based development processes (concept, prototype, EVT/DVT/PVT, production release).
    • Proactively identify technical, schedule, cost, and supply risks and drive mitigation plans.

Technical Project Leadership

    • Ensure strong technical alignment across disciplines for complex photonics architectures.
    • Guide trade studies involving performance, reliability, manufacturability, and cost.
    • Ensure design decisions consider high-volume manufacturing, yield, reliability, and long-term scalability.
    • Partner with reliability and quality teams to ensure robust qualification and validation plans.

Stakeholder & Executive Communication

    • Provide clear status reporting to executive leadership.
    • Communicate risks, tradeoffs, and recovery plans effectively.
    • Serve as the primary execution interface between engineering, operations, and product leadership.

Requirements

  • This position requires access to export-controlled information. Employment is contingent upon the applicant being a U.S. person as defined by 8 U.S.C. § 1324b(a)(3)

Experience:

    • Bachelor’s degree in Optical Engineering, Electrical Engineering, Mechanical Engineering, Physics, or a related field (master’s preferred).
    • 15+ years of experience in photonics system or module development.
    • 5+ years leading technical project engineering teams.
    • Strong background in photonics technologies such as lasers, PICs, fiber-optic systems, opto-mechanics, and optical packaging.
    • Proven experience owning schedules, budgets, and resourcing for complex hardware programs.
    • Experience driving products from early development through production.

Preferred Experience:

    • High-volume manufacturing of photonics systems or modules.
    • Telecommunications, datacom, quantum, LiDAR, sensing, or laser-based systems.
    • Experience with advanced optical attach and packaging methods (active alignment, adhesive bonding, soldering, welding).
    • Familiarity with reliability engineering, qualification standards, and yield ramp.
